Content of the webinar The demand from patients for tooth position corrections has increased massively in recent years. In addition, the corrections should always be faster and less noticeable. Aligners provide us with a very valuable tool, especially in the treatment of adult patients, which sets new standards in terms of plannability, treatment duration and patient comfort. Thanks to further developments in recent years, even complex cases can now be treated with aligners - in some cases even more easily and quickly than with traditional fixed orthodontics. With correct patient selection and conscientious planning, aligners therefore represent a great enrichment for everyday practice and also promote networked thinking in general practice. This presentation is intended to highlight the opportunities and limitations of this technique and to broaden the horizons of non-orthodontic colleagues in particular.
